Morning Joe had a guest on (I think it was David Harris of the National Jewish Democratic Committee) to talk about the way Republicans and right-wingers have relentlessly compared President Obama and other Democrats to Adolph Hitler and the Nazis. The guest started by mentioning how right wingers Rush Limbaugh and Glenn Beck are doing this, which is true. Mika got right to her point, asking “why are you so focused on the right?” and pressing her guest to give examples of left wingers making Nazi comparisons. The guest couldn’t really come up with anything (not surprisingly). Joe insisted that anyone who is talking about this issue isn’t serious unless they note Rep. Jerrold Nadler, since Nadler compared town hall protesters to fascists. Mika dismissed Rush Limbaugh and Glenn Beck as “just entertainers”.
Someone in the Media Balance Hall of Fame needs to give Mika and Joe an award. Talk about false equivalency.
Rep. Nadler makes one fascist comparison and that’s supposed to “balance” the absolute onslaught of such comparisons being made by Republicans and the right-wing (not just by Limbaugh and Beck, though they can hardly be dismissed as mere “entertainers”): Reps. Paul Broun and John Linder, the National Republican Congressional Committee, Focus on the Family, religious right leader Richard Land, the Washington Times, right wing commentators, tea partiers, and local Republican groups. The National Jewish Democratic Committee says it has compiled 40 instances of conservative politicians, groups, and commentators comparing Democratic politicians and policies to Nazis.
Against this avalanche of evidence that the right wing is constantly comparing Obama and Democrats to Hitler and the Nazis, Mika and Joe offered Rep. Jerry Nadler’s one remark about town hall protesters. To them, that is “balance”–this isn’t just a right wing thing, and we all ought to solemnly denounce such tactics “no matter who makes them.” That’s sort of like saying that we ought to denounce lies about health care and euthanasia without making clear that the right wing is responsible for spreading these lies.
